What the Delhi Court Case Is Actually Examining
Delhi's judiciary is now digging into a question that should have been answered before facial recognition vans ever rolled up to a protest site: who gave police the authority to do this in the first place? The case centers on Delhi Police's use of AI-equipped vehicles to scan thousands of student protesters gathered at Jantar Mantar, a historic demonstration site in the capital. The system reportedly matched faces against police databases at an 80% confidence threshold, a figure that determines how loosely or tightly the software flags a face as a potential match.
Courts are examining challenges filed against the practice, and the core issue isn't just whether the technology worked accurately. It's whether any statute, rule, or judicial order permitted police to deploy facial recognition on demonstrators exercising their right to peaceful assembly in the first place. That distinction matters enormously. Technology that might be lawful for identifying a specific fugitive under a warrant is a very different animal when pointed indiscriminately at a crowd of students holding signs.

No Law, No Deletion Policy: The Accountability Gap
What makes this case particularly striking is what's missing rather than what's present. There is reportedly no statutory framework specifically authorizing this kind of facial recognition protester surveillance, and no established policy for how long scanned biometric data is retained or when it gets deleted. In practical terms, that means a student who showed up to protest tuition hikes or campus policy could have their face captured, matched, and stored indefinitely, with no clear rule governing when or if that data disappears.
This accountability gap is the heart of what Indian courts are now being asked to resolve. Facial recognition systems don't operate in a vacuum; they require rules about who can deploy them, under what circumstances, with what oversight, and with what limits on data retention. When those rules don't exist, the technology effectively operates on the honor system, with police departments setting their own boundaries and no external body checking whether those boundaries are being respected.
How Facial Recognition Surveillance Chills Protest Participation
The practical effect of unregulated facial scanning at protests extends well beyond the individuals actually identified. Once word spreads that police vans are running biometric matches on crowds, people start calculating personal risk before deciding whether to show up at all. Students weighing whether to attend a demonstration now have to consider not just the immediate optics of participation, but whether their face will end up permanently linked to a police database, searchable in connection with future background checks, visa applications, or job screenings years down the line.
This dynamic, often called a chilling effect, doesn't require mass arrests or violence to work. The mere knowledge that surveillance technology is present and unregulated is often enough to suppress turnout, particularly among people with fewer resources to challenge wrongful identification or defend themselves if flagged incorrectly. That's precisely why the current judicial review matters well beyond Delhi: it tests whether courts will require clear legal guardrails before this kind of technology gets normalized as standard protest policing.
